Cage fighting is one of the fastest growing sports in the world and in New Zealand champions are rising up from the underground.

It may look brutal and barbaric, but Kiwi fighters say it is all about skill and timing.

New Zealand’s best fighters are competing at the National Cage Warrior Championships in Christchurch and officials say the sport’s not only growing rapidly here but also world wide.

“[There’s a] huge world market, some of our boys have competed in Japan and have been very successful, so it is an ongoing thing and globally it is taking off and New Zealand is following close behind,” says Terry Hill, national MMA (Mixed Martial Arts) referee.

Cage fighting, also know as Mixed Martial Arts, has exploded in popularity in recent years attracting competitors, record crowds and TV viewership.
